在HyperDex中处理数据冗余和故障恢复主要依赖于其内置的分片和复制机制。以下是一些关键方法: 数据分片与复制: HyperDex利用分布式哈希表(DHT)技术进行数据分片,将数据分布在多个节点上。 对于每个数据分片,HyperDex会根据配置创建副本,通常是将同一数据复制到多个节点。这种方式增加了数据可用性和系统的容错性。 容错机制..
HyperDex确实在NoSQL数据库领域中引起了不少关注,它因其独特的设计和性能特性,被视为未来数据库技术的一股新生力量。以下是HyperDex的一些关键特点和技术优势: 高性能和一致性:HyperDex通过其独特的架构设计提供了高性能的数据存储和检索能力。它的分布式一致性协议允许在保证数据强一致性的同时提供快速的读写操作。 Hyperspa..
在HyperDex中,实现数据的动态分区主要依赖于其独特的分布式架构和使用的一致性哈希技术。HyperDex通过使用“超立方体”分布模型确保数据在集群中的分配和动态分区。以下是实现动态分区的一些关键步骤和概念: 超立方体分布:HyperDex使用一个超立方体模型来进行数据分布。该模型允许在多个维度上划分数据,使得数据更均匀地分布在整个集..
HyperDex是一种新颖的分布式NoSQL数据库,旨在提供高性能、可扩展性和一致性的数据库服务。它最显著的特点之一是采用了一种叫做“有序容错超空间(Fault-Tolerant Hyperspace)”的新颖数据模型,这为数据的存储和检索提供了独特的方式。下面我们来揭开HyperDex的技术亮点: 有序容错超空间:HyperDex通过将数据映射到一个多维空..
在HyperDex中进行扩展和缩减操作是动态调整集群规模的重要部分,以下是如何有效进行这两个操作的一些建议: 扩展(Scale Up) 评估需求:在扩展之前,确定需要增加容量的原因,是因为存储需求还是性能瓶颈。了解原因能帮助选择合适的扩展策略。 增加节点: 在HyperDex中,扩展通常通过增加更多的服务器节点来实现。这些节点能够自动接..
探索和优化HyperDex数据库性能是一个多层次的过程,涉及到理解其架构、调整配置以及在实际使用中应用最佳实践。以下是一些优化HyperDex性能的策略和建议: 理解HyperDex架构 分布式设计:HyperDex是一个分布式NoSQL数据库,使用HyperSpace Hashing来提供高效的数据分片和分布。因此,理解数据如何在集群中分布是优化性能的基础..
HyperDex 是一种分布式 NoSQL 数据库,旨在提供高性能、高可用性和数据一致性。为实现这些目标,HyperDex 采用了一些独特的技术和机制: 分区和复制:HyperDex 使用分区来划分大数据集,并将每个分区的数据复制到多个节点上,以提高数据的可用性和可靠性。如果某个节点发生故障,系统可以从其他副本节点恢复数据。 一致性协议:Hyp..
Keepalived和VRRP(虚拟路由冗余协议)协同工作,是为了提供高可用性和服务的无缝切换。以下是它们如何共同工作的描述: VRRP基础: VRRP 是一种网络协议,用于在同一局域网的多个路由器之间实现冗余。通过使用VRRP,多个路由器可以共享一个虚拟IP地址,客户端通过这个虚拟IP地址进行通信,而不需要知道实际的路由器地址..
Pimcore 是一个强大的内容和数据管理框架,它为企业提供了灵活且全面的数据管理解决方案。以下是 Pimcore 数据管理的五大特性详解: 统一数据模型 (Unification of Data Models): Pimcore 提供了一个统一的平台来管理多种类型的数据。无论是产品信息、客户数据还是数字资产,Pimcore 都允许用户在一个平台上进行数据建模和管理。这种统..
Pimcore 是一个功能强大的数字平台,特别是在数据管理方面拥有一些关键特性,使其在内容管理和数字化基础设施中脱颖而出。以下是 Pimcore 在数据管理方面的一些关键特性: 主数据管理 (MDM): Pimcore 提供了强大的主数据管理功能,允许用户集中管理和统一产品、客户、供应商等主数据。这有助于确保数据的准确性、一致性和完整性。 产品..